After playing Persona 4 Arena, I wish Dissidia had been a regular fighting game in a sense. What's funny is I interviewed the guy who was the creative lead on it for the combat at E3 - he's working on Square's new game Murdered: Soul Suspect, which is interesting itself as that's a Square Enix Japan game being made by a Western studio with him, a Japanese staffer, in charge as Producer & Director. So a meeting of the cultures.

ANYWAY, he explained that when the idea for Dissidia was initially pitched within Square, it was a normal fighting game, and it gradually morphed over time into what it became.
